I got a great deal on a set of stock heads that a guy put about 1800 dollars into, that I bought for 500. All I can remember is that they came with bee hive spring good up to .600 lift and manley valves. I used my stock pushrods with no problems, even thou the base circle on my stock cam was 1.5 inches and the base circle on the ZO6 cam is 1.52 inches. So technically I should have used shorter pushrods, but I had no problem. The cam did not have much lope to it, but sounded good and gave great mid to high end power, I had to buy 4.11's for the rear to pick up low end power. Of course this took away for mid-high.
